US: fuel feud ends

K&L Gates has secured a $840.5 million payment for its Netherlands-based client Astra Oil Trading following four years of litigation against the North American arm of Brazil's national oil company, Petrobras Brasiliero.

The payment marks the end of a series of disputes arising from a joint venture between the two companies involving a Texas, refinery.
The dispute began in 2008 when Astra exercised its right to ‘put’ its 50 per cent interest in the refinery to Petrobras. Petrobras refused to accept the exercise of the ‘puts’, challenged the amount due for Astra’s 50 per cent interest, and disputed whether it was obliged to indemnify Astra for a $156 million payment it had made on behalf of a related trading partnership.
The Pittsburgh-based firm’s team was led by New York commercial disputes partner Gerald Novack, working with Dallas commercial disputes partner Beth Petronio.
